[alsa-devel] [PATCH v5 0/5] Add support for Legacy HDMI audio drivers
Jerome Anand
jerome.anand at intel.com
Tue Jan 24 23:57:48 CET 2017
Legacy (CherryTrail/ Baytrail) HDMI audio drivers added
Legacy hdmi audio-Gfx interaction/ interfacing is updated to use
irq chip framework
This patch series has only been tested on hardware with
a single HDMI connector/pipe and additional work may be needed for newer
machines with 2 connectors
Jerome Anand (5):
drm/i915: setup bridge for HDMI LPE audio driver
drm/i915: Add support for audio driver notifications
ALSA: add Intel HDMI LPE audio driver for BYT/CHT-T
ALSA: x86: hdmi: Add audio support for BYT and CHT
ALSA: x86: hdmi: continue playback even when display resolution
changes
Documentation/gpu/i915.rst | 9 +
drivers/gpu/drm/i915/Makefile | 3 +
drivers/gpu/drm/i915/i915_drv.c | 4 +-
drivers/gpu/drm/i915/i915_drv.h | 13 +
drivers/gpu/drm/i915/i915_irq.c | 16 +
drivers/gpu/drm/i915/i915_reg.h | 3 +
drivers/gpu/drm/i915/intel_audio.c | 31 +
drivers/gpu/drm/i915/intel_drv.h | 2 +
drivers/gpu/drm/i915/intel_hdmi.c | 1 +
drivers/gpu/drm/i915/intel_lpe_audio.c | 370 +++++++
include/drm/intel_lpe_audio.h | 46 +
sound/Kconfig | 2 +
sound/Makefile | 2 +-
sound/x86/Kconfig | 15 +
sound/x86/Makefile | 6 +
sound/x86/intel_hdmi_audio.c | 1870 ++++++++++++++++++++++++++++++++
sound/x86/intel_hdmi_audio.h | 197 ++++
sound/x86/intel_hdmi_audio_if.c | 551 ++++++++++
sound/x86/intel_hdmi_lpe_audio.c | 617 +++++++++++
sound/x86/intel_hdmi_lpe_audio.h | 683 ++++++++++++
20 files changed, 4438 insertions(+), 3 deletions(-)
create mode 100644 drivers/gpu/drm/i915/intel_lpe_audio.c
create mode 100644 include/drm/intel_lpe_audio.h
create mode 100644 sound/x86/Kconfig
create mode 100644 sound/x86/Makefile
create mode 100644 sound/x86/intel_hdmi_audio.c
create mode 100644 sound/x86/intel_hdmi_audio.h
create mode 100644 sound/x86/intel_hdmi_audio_if.c
create mode 100644 sound/x86/intel_hdmi_lpe_audio.c
create mode 100644 sound/x86/intel_hdmi_lpe_audio.h
--
2.9.3
base-commit: c34072a82a390d575f7f0394fcf92437898d75d3
More information about the Alsa-devel
mailing list